Air cargo represents a unique vulnerability. Doc 8973 details the "Known Consignor" and "Regulated Agent" regimes. These frameworks ensure cargo is secured at its point of origin or thoroughly screened via X-ray, explosive trace detection (ETD), or canine teams before loading. 4. Its distribution is intentionally controlled because the manual contains sensitive security information. Public access to detailed security protocols, screening procedures, vulnerability assessments, and response tactics could compromise the very security measures it aims to strengthen. Revealing such information would provide a potential blueprint for those seeking to circumvent security, posing a significant risk to global civil aviation.
The manual contains granular details regarding screening methodologies, behavioral detection, and vulnerability assessments. If bad actors gain unvetted access to these protocols, they could look for weaknesses or blind spots in airport screening systems. The Aviation Security Manual (Doc 8973 Restricted PDF)
Files labeled with high-value keywords like "restricted pdf" or "confidential" are frequent vectors for cybercriminals. Malicious actors use these file names as bait to distribute trojans, ransomware, or spyware. Downloading these files onto corporate or airport networks can lead to catastrophic data breaches. 2.
